Best Electrical Gutter Size Calculator + Chart

A tool designed for determining the appropriate dimensions of cable trays, also known as wireways, ensures adequate space for current-carrying conductors while adhering to safety regulations. For example, such a tool might consider factors like the number and size of wires, the type of insulation, and ambient temperature to recommend a specific width and depth for the tray.

Properly sized cable trays are essential for preventing overheating, reducing voltage drop, and ensuring compliance with electrical codes. Historically, these calculations were performed manually using complex formulas and tables. Automated tools streamline this process, minimizing the risk of errors and saving valuable time for engineers and electricians. This contributes to safer and more efficient electrical installations, especially in complex projects involving numerous cables and varying environmental conditions.

4+ Free Electrical Load Calculation Spreadsheets

A digital document, typically created within spreadsheet software, facilitates the computation of power demands within a structure or system. This involves quantifying the anticipated electricity usage of various devices, appliances, and equipment. For instance, such a document might list lighting fixtures, HVAC systems, and industrial machinery, along with their respective power ratings, operating durations, and demand factors, to determine the total power requirement. This digital tool aids in sizing electrical service components such as wiring, circuit breakers, and transformers appropriately.

Accurate power demand assessment is crucial for safe and efficient electrical system design. Underestimating requirements can lead to overloaded circuits, posing fire hazards and causing equipment malfunctions. Conversely, overestimation results in unnecessarily high installation costs. Historically, these computations were performed manually, a time-consuming and error-prone process. The advent of digital tools has streamlined the process, enabling faster, more precise calculations and facilitating easier updates as system requirements change. This improved accuracy contributes significantly to enhanced safety and cost optimization in construction and renovation projects.

Electrical Load Calculation Pdf

A document in Portable Document Format (PDF) detailing the process of determining the total power required by electrical devices and systems within a structure or area is a crucial tool for electrical system design. This process typically involves identifying all connected equipment, calculating their individual power demands, and summing these demands to arrive at a total load. For example, a residential calculation might include lighting, HVAC systems, appliances, and general-use outlets. These documents often include worksheets or tables to facilitate organized calculations and may provide illustrative examples.

Accurate determination of power requirements is fundamental to safe and efficient electrical system design. Underestimating loads can lead to overloaded circuits, breaker trips, and potential fire hazards. Conversely, overestimating loads can result in unnecessarily large and expensive equipment and infrastructure. Historically, these calculations were performed manually, but software tools have become increasingly prevalent, often producing the final output as a portable document. This digital format ensures easy sharing, archiving, and incorporation into broader project documentation. Proper load assessments also contribute to energy efficiency by enabling the selection of appropriately sized components, minimizing energy waste.

4+ New Construction Electrical Cost Calculator (Per Sq Ft)

Estimating the financial outlay for wiring a newly built home necessitates understanding the typical expenses associated with electrical work. A tool frequently employed for this purpose provides an estimate based on the size of the dwelling. For instance, a 2,000 square foot house might be estimated to require between $8,000 and $16,000 for electrical installations, assuming a range of $4 to $8 per square foot. This range can vary significantly due to factors such as local labor costs, the complexity of the wiring plan, and the quality of materials chosen.

Budgeting accurately for electrical work is paramount for successful project completion. Such tools offer a preliminary benchmark against which to compare contractor bids and identify potential cost overruns. Historically, these estimations relied on simplified calculations, often neglecting regional variations. Modern approaches, however, increasingly incorporate local market data, offering greater accuracy and transparency. This allows for more informed decision-making during the construction process, reducing the risk of financial surprises.

Best Electrical Load Calculator + [Free]

An online tool or application designed to estimate the total power consumption of electrical devices within a building or system is essential for electrical system design. This estimation process typically involves inputting information about the intended electrical devices, such as their wattage, operating hours, and quantity. For instance, a user might enter data for lighting fixtures, appliances, motors, and other equipment to determine the overall power demand.

Accurate power consumption estimations are crucial for several reasons. They inform decisions about wire sizing, circuit breaker selection, and the capacity of the main electrical panel. Proper sizing ensures safety by preventing overloads and minimizing the risk of fire hazards. Historically, these calculations were performed manually, but online tools now offer greater speed and accuracy, streamlining the process for both professionals and homeowners. This careful planning also contributes to energy efficiency by right-sizing the electrical system to avoid unnecessary energy consumption.
